Commissioners approve Windmill Ridge final plat, multiple subdivision variances and a drainage easement

Washington County Commissioners Court · November 10,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

The court approved a final plat for Windmill Ridge (41 lots), two subdivision variance requests and a construction drainage easement for Durking Road; staff noted floodplain limits, detention requirements and a two‑year construction time frame for Windmill Ridge.

Washington County Commissioners Court on Nov. 10 approved several land‑use and infrastructure items, including the final plat for Windmill Ridge Subdivision, multiple subdivision variances and a construction drainage easement to support a bridge replacement on Durking Road.
